Two women reported missing from a bush track near Ngāruawāhia have been found, police say.

Maria, 29, and Rumetati, 28, hadn’t been seen since entering the Hākarimata Summit Track at 4.30pm yesterday.

The pair were found safe and well this morning, a police spokesman said just after 8am.

“Police thank the public for their assistance.”
